Practical Seller Notes and Technical Considerations

Before adding any new machine embroidery design to your inventory, practical testing is non-negotiable. Here are the critical steps I recommend before listing products made with Elegant Peacock Machine Embroidery.

  1. Test the Design: Always stitch out a sample on the actual fabric you plan to sell. The behavior of the design on denim differs vastly from its behavior on silk or towel material.
  2. Check Stitch Density: Intricate details can sometimes mean high stitch density. Ensure the design does not pucker lightweight fabrics. You may need to adjust tension or use a heavier stabilizer to support the weight of the thread.
  3. Confirm Hoop Size: The product description does not specify exact dimensions. You must check the Creative Fabrica product page to confirm which hoop sizes are included. Ensure the design fits your most commonly used hoops without excessive resizing, which can distort details.
  4. Review Thread Colors: While described as gold, verify if the color chart matches your thread brand. Metallic threads can be tricky; consider using a top-stitch needle to prevent shredding during the embroidery process.
  5. Licensing Verification: As a commercial embroidery seller, you must review the license terms on the download page. Confirm that you are allowed to sell finished physical goods made with this digital embroidery file. Most Creative Fabrica licenses allow this, but it is essential to be certain.
  6. Thumbnail Readability: Check how the design looks when shrunk to the size of an Etsy listing thumbnail. If the intricate details blur together, you may need to simplify the background or increase contrast in your photos to ensure clarity.
